Male Pin Headers

Rectangular Connectors, also known as Headers or Male Pins, are essential components in the field of electronics and electrical engineering. They are used to establish secure and reliable connections between different electronic devices or components.

Definition:
Rectangular Connectors are a type of electrical connector that features a rectangular shape, with male pins protruding from one side. These connectors are designed to mate with corresponding female sockets, which have holes that accommodate the male pins.

Function:
1. Electrical Connection: They provide a means to transmit electrical signals or power between components.
2. Signal Integrity: They help maintain the integrity of the signal by providing a low-resistance, low-inductance path.
3. Mechanical Stability: They ensure a stable mechanical connection, which is crucial for reliable operation.

Applications:
1. PCB Interconnections: They are commonly used to connect printed circuit boards (PCBs) to other PCBs or to external devices.
2. Prototyping: In electronics prototyping, headers are used to make temporary connections for testing and development.
3. Industrial Automation: They are used in industrial settings for connecting sensors, actuators, and control systems.
4. Consumer Electronics: Found in various consumer electronics for internal connections, such as in laptops, smartphones, and home appliances.

Selection Criteria:
1. Pin Count: The number of pins required for the connection.
2. Pin Spacing: The distance between pins, which can vary (e.g., 0.1", 2.54mm).
3. Current Rating: The maximum current the connector can safely carry.
4. Voltage Rating: The maximum voltage the connector can withstand.
5. Environment: Consideration for the operating environment, such as temperature, humidity, and exposure to chemicals.
6. Mounting Style: Whether the connector is through-hole (TH) or surface-mount (SMT).
7. Mating Type: The type of female connector or socket it needs to mate with.
8. Material: The material of the connector, which can affect its durability and performance.

When selecting rectangular connectors, it's important to consider the specific requirements of the application to ensure compatibility, reliability, and performance.
